> 3) My book consists of a concatination of three PDFs. The cover is made
> with Gimp, the back of the cover is made with OpenOffice (too much fine
> tuning to do in LyX), and the rest of the document is done in LyX. The URLs
> on the back of the cover (made with OpenOffice) correctly pull up the web
> page when clicked within OpenOffice, but when I export to PDF, that ability
> is lost. How can I have OpenOffice URL links survive into PDF the way LyX
> links do, if you include hyperref?

I worked around it by creating a small LaTeX file with the same info and 
approximate layout as the OpenOffice doc, included hyperref, and it worked. 
I'd still like to know how to have OpenOffice web links passed through to the 
PDF.
